New Delhi, March 19 -- The United States and North Korea are trying to get the "sequencing" right in negotiations to dismantle the communist country's nuclear weapon programme and open a new future for Pyongyang, US Secretary of State Michael Pompeo said on Monday. He made the comments in response to North Korea's criticism of the US' "gangster-like" demands on denuclearisation. North Korea also threatened to suspend talks with Washington and resume missile launches and nuclear tests.
